Question

State two factors that affect the atmospheric pressure as we go up.

Variation of atmospheric pressure with altitude:-

  1. The atmosphere may be considered to consist of a number of parallel layers of air. The pressure on any layer is equal to the thrust of the air column above it.
  2. The thickness of the air column above any point decreases with altitude. As a result, the atmospheric pressure also decreases as we go to a higher altitude.
  3. The density of air near the earth's surface is higher and decreases with the altitude above the surface of the earth.
  4. The decrease in the density of air is rapid at lower altitudes and becomes slow at higher altitudes. Thus the atmospheric pressure also decreases with altitude.

The decrease in atmospheric pressure with altitude depends upon the following two factors:

  1. Decrease in the thickness of the air column. This produces a linear decrease in the atmospheric pressure with altitude.
  2. Decrease in the density of air with altitude. This slows down the decrease in atmospheric pressure with altitude.
